韩国服务器的虚拟化技术是怎样实现的?

虚拟化技术在全球范围内广泛应用,而韩国服务器虚拟化技术也不例外,采用多种先进的技术和方法来提升计算资源的效率和灵活性。以下是关于韩国服务器虚拟化技术实现的详细探讨。

 

## 一、虚拟化技术概述

 

### 1. 什么是虚拟化

 

虚拟化是指通过创建虚拟版本的计算资源(如服务器、存储设备和网络)来实现资源的灵活管理和高效利用。它允许多个虚拟机(VM)在单一物理硬件上运行。

 

### 2. 虚拟化的优势

 

- **资源优化**:提高硬件利用率,降低成本。

- **灵活性**:快速部署和迁移虚拟机。

- **隔离性**:不同应用和用户之间的隔离,增强安全性。

 

## 二、韩国服务器虚拟化技术的类型

 

### 1. 硬件虚拟化

 

- **全虚拟化**:使用虚拟机监控器(Hypervisor)完全模拟硬件,支持未修改的操作系统运行。

- **半虚拟化**:操作系统需要修改以适应虚拟化环境,减少性能开销。

 

### 2. 操作系统级虚拟化

 

- **容器技术**:如Docker,通过共享操作系统内核,在单一操作系统实例上运行多个隔离的用户空间实例。

 

## 三、技术实现

 

### 1. 虚拟机管理程序(Hypervisor)

 

- **类型1(裸机型)**:直接运行在硬件上,如VMware ESXi、Microsoft Hyper-V和KVM。

- **类型2(托管型)**:运行在操作系统之上的应用程序,如VMware Workstation和VirtualBox。

 

### 2. 网络虚拟化

 

- **软件定义网络(SDN)**:通过软件控制网络流量,提高网络配置的灵活性和自动化。

 

### 3. 存储虚拟化

 

- **存储池化**:整合多个存储设备,提供统一的存储资源视图。

- **分布式存储**:如Ceph和GlusterFS,增强数据的冗余和可靠性。

 

## 四、韩国虚拟化技术的应用

 

### 1. 数据中心

 

- **资源整合**:通过虚拟化技术整合资源,提高数据中心的管理效率和弹性。

- **绿色IT**:减少物理服务器数量,降低能耗。

 

### 2. 云计算

 

- **IaaS平台**:如AWS、Azure等,提供基础设施即服务,支持用户按需扩展资源。

- **PaaS和SaaS应用**:支持开发和部署云端应用,提高开发效率。

 

### 3. 企业应用

 

- **桌面虚拟化**:如VDI(虚拟桌面基础架构),提供远程办公解决方案。

- **应用虚拟化**:将应用程序隔离在虚拟环境中,提高安全性和灵活性。

 

## 五、技术挑战和解决方案

 

### 1. 性能开销

 

- **优化算法**:通过改进调度和资源分配算法,降低虚拟化开销。

- **硬件支持**:利用硬件辅助虚拟化技术(如Intel VT-x和AMD-V)提升性能。

 

### 2. 安全性

 

- **隔离机制**:加强虚拟机之间的隔离,防止跨VM攻击。

- **安全更新**:定期更新Hypervisor和虚拟化软件,修补安全漏洞。

 

### 3. 管理复杂性

 

- **自动化工具**:使用自动化和编排工具(如Ansible和Terraform)简化虚拟机管理。

- **集中监控**:部署监控系统,实时监控虚拟化环境的性能和安全状态。

 

## 六、未来发展趋势

 

### 1. 边缘计算

 

- **边缘虚拟化**:支持边缘设备的虚拟化,提高数据处理的实时性和效率。

 

### 2. 人工智能和大数据

 

- **智能调度**:利用AI优化资源分配,提高虚拟化环境的效率。

- **大数据处理**:通过虚拟化技术支持大规模数据的存储和分析。

 

## 七、总结

 

租用韩国服务器进行虚拟化技术通过整合硬件虚拟化、网络虚拟化和存储虚拟化,提升了计算资源的利用率和灵活性。面对性能、安全和管理等挑战,通过优化算法、加强隔离机制和使用自动化工具等方法,虚拟化技术的应用不断扩展,为企业和数据中心提供了强大的支持。未来,随着边缘计算和人工智能的发展,虚拟化技术将迎来更多创新和突破。

超过 50,000 人的信任 网硕互联期待你加入我们的会员。